Platform Overview

The Cloud Based Workload Scheduling Software Market Platform segment includes cloud environments designed to automate, coordinate, monitor, and optimize enterprise workloads. Platforms can support job scheduling, dependency management, workflow orchestration, event-driven automation, alerts, reporting, and operational monitoring. Cloud architecture allows organizations to manage workloads without maintaining all scheduling infrastructure internally. Platforms can coordinate processes across applications, databases, cloud services, and business systems. Modern environments increasingly incorporate dashboards that provide visibility into workload execution and performance. Integration capabilities enable organizations to connect scheduling software with existing enterprise technologies. These features can help businesses establish centralized automation strategies. As organizations increase their reliance on digital workflows, workload scheduling platforms can provide a structured framework for coordinating recurring and event-driven processes across complex technology environments.

Workflow Orchestration

Workflow orchestration is a central capability of modern scheduling platforms. Organizations can define relationships between tasks and establish conditions that determine when processes should execute. Dependency management helps ensure that downstream activities begin only after required upstream processes are completed successfully. Platforms can also support parallel workflows, conditional execution, recurring jobs, and event-based triggers. Visual workflow designers can make these processes easier to configure and understand. Automated notifications can inform teams about successful completion, delays, or failures. Such capabilities can improve consistency across operational workflows. Data-intensive businesses can use orchestration to coordinate extraction, transformation, loading, reporting, and analytics processes. As enterprise workflows become more interconnected, orchestration capabilities can become increasingly important for maintaining reliable digital operations.

Scalability And Security

Scalability is essential for platforms managing growing numbers of workloads and users. Cloud architecture can allow organizations to increase scheduling capacity as operational requirements expand. Enterprises may need to coordinate workloads across multiple departments, applications, and geographic locations. Security is equally important because scheduling platforms can execute processes within critical enterprise systems. Role-based permissions can control who creates, modifies, or executes workflows. Authentication and encryption can help protect access and information. Audit logs can provide visibility into scheduling changes and execution activity. Governance capabilities can also help organizations establish consistent operational policies. These features can make cloud workload scheduling platforms suitable for organizations requiring both flexible automation and strong operational control.

Platform Development

Future platform development is likely to emphasize artificial intelligence, predictive monitoring, automated optimization, and deeper integration. AI can analyze historical execution patterns and potentially recommend scheduling adjustments. Predictive capabilities can identify unusual workload behavior and provide early warnings. Integration with observability and DevOps systems can create more comprehensive operational environments. Platforms may also expand support for hybrid and multi-cloud infrastructures. Natural-language interfaces could make workflow configuration more accessible to nontechnical users. Mobile monitoring may allow operations teams to respond to workload events from different locations. As enterprise automation grows, cloud-based workload scheduling platforms can increasingly function as centralized orchestration environments connecting business processes, applications, data systems, and infrastructure.
